Saturday, November 21, 2009

God is sovereign in our troubles!

 As I study through Genesis, I am always overwhelmed by the story of Joseph.
As I read through it, I came upon this verse and couldn't help but praise God.

Genesis 39: 20 "Joseph's master took him and put him in prison, the place where the king's prisoners were confined."

Now, when we look at a verse about someone who was set up and wrongfully put in prison for something he didn't do, for actually doing the right thing, that doesn't seem to at first glance warrant a thankful heart to God.  But, God is sovereign even in our pains and troubles.  There is one significant factor about this prison. 
The question is,  Whose prisoners went here?  "The Kings!!". 

This was God's way of getting Joseph into a place where he would eventually be in position to be before the Pharoah, then in that one instance, Joseph would be put in charge over all of Egypt, and this would lead to the salvation of the People of Israel God's chosen people, whom He said He would bless!!!  IN THE END GOD'S WILL BE DONE, GOD IS SOVEREIGN IN OUR TROUBLES!

Even later in chapter 50 when Josephs brothers who were scared because they sold him into slavery, and their father had passed, they were worried because of the evil they did against Joseph, and Joseph is like, "Yo, I aint having none of that talk, Am I God? No, Joseph gives all credit to God, that what was meant for evil, God used for Goood, like Romans 8:28 "God works all things for good, to those that love Him and are called according to His purpose."

also, is this, whenever Joseph was put in a rough situation, he rose to the top, as a slave he became the head servant in charge, as a prisoner wrongly accused, he rose to the top and was put in charge of the prisoners.   Let's look at every hard set back as an opportunity to shine!! 

Remember ur troubles are from God to bless you and refine you!  Praise God for what great things He will bring from it!!
So when we read a verse about going to prison, we just praise God that He is good!
